The CW Network Inks Multi-Year Agreement With Professional Bull Riders

The CW Network is expanding its sports lineup. The network announced a new multi-year deal with Professional Bull Riders (PBR) to become the exclusive broadcast home for all Saturday and Sunday Camping World Team Series events. The partnership officially kicks off with a weekend doubleheader live from Sunrise, Florida—Saturday, August 9 and Sunday, August 10 —and continues across 10 additional weekends.

The season culminates with the championship rounds from Las Vegas’ T-Mobile Arena on October 25 and 26.

“PBR on The CW brings a whole new level of grit, adrenaline, and edge-of-your-seat action to bull riding fans nationwide,” said Mike Perman, Senior Vice President of Sports at The CW Network. “Paired with the NASCAR Xfinity Series, weekends on The CW will be a can’t-miss destination to experience two of the nation’s fastest-growing sports with some of the most passionate fanbases in the country.”

This move underscores The CW’s aggressive push into live sports programming, a strategy that has seen the network align itself with an eclectic mix of leagues and events. The addition of PBR complements a growing portfolio that includes the full NASCAR Xfinity Series, WWE NXT on Tuesday nights, AVP beach volleyball, ACC and Pac-12 college football, and PBA bowling starting in 2026.

The network also plans to showcase the viral baseball sensation Savannah Bananas in their broadcast network debut on Sunday, July 27.

For PBR, which already boasts a presence on CBS Sports Network and RidePass on Pluto TV, the new partnership offers an opportunity to expand reach even further—particularly through over-the-air television access.

“We are thrilled to welcome The CW Network as our new broadcast partner,” said Sean Gleason, CEO and Commissioner of PBR. “With over-the-air access on Saturdays and Sundays, everyone, no matter where they are, can experience the excitement of bull riding games. This partnership perfectly complements our existing television schedule, delivering even more thrilling action to fans, making it easier than ever for them to stay connected to the sport they love.”

PBR has seen substantial momentum in recent years. The organization hosted 1.43 million fans at live events in 2024 and now reaches more than 288 million households across 67 countries. Its team-based league, launched in 2022, follows a five-on-five format where teams compete in head-to-head matchups based on riders’ aggregate scores from qualifying 8-second rides.
